Hiking around Altenmarkt an der Triesting offers diverse landscapes within the Triestingtal valley, situated at the foot of the Vienna Woods. The region features rolling hills, dense forests, and scenic valleys, providing varied terrain for outdoor activities. Key natural features include the Vienna Woods Biosphere Reserve, the Anninger, and the Schöpfl, the highest mountain in the Vienna Woods, which offers panoramic views. The area also borders the Gutenstein Alps, providing options for more challenging mountain routes.

The parish church of Altenmarkt an der Triesting (St. John the Baptist) is a historically significant sacred building, whose origins are closely linked to the Klein-Mariazell monastery around the year 1200. The church, located on a rise at the edge of the village, has been destroyed, renovated, and expanded several times over the centuries due to wars (Hungarian, Ottoman).

The northeasternmost peak in the Alps, reaching over 1,000 meters. Here, the foresters leave nothing standing! Decades ago, the forest floor was still full of snowdrops, which fell victim to the harvester. Only on the Kienberg can one still find an exceptionally dense density of snowdrops. The Altenmarkt side is largely beech forest. On the far side, there is more pine forest with heather and serviceberry as undergrowth. Small purple gentians can be found on the summit meadow.

The pilgrimage church of Our Lady of Hafnerberg, with its impressive twin-towered façade, can be seen from far away. The magnificent late Baroque furnishings are beautiful, especially the frescoes by Joseph Ignaz Mildorfer from 1744.

Are there any historical sites or landmarks to explore while hiking?

The region is rich in history and offers several landmarks. You can hike to the impressive Starhemberg Castle ruins, which provide breathtaking views. Other routes lead to the ruins of Araburg. Altenmarkt also lies on the Via Sacra, an ancient pilgrimage route, and features historical pilgrimage churches like Hafnerberg and Basilica Klein-Mariazell.
